How to stop scrolling during downtime? I have so many "micro" moments that take up my entire day. by splice_my_genes in productivity

[–]Creator4 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Now block the websites from your browser. You can do it on your iphone by going to settings > screen time> content & privacy restrictions > content restrictions > web content > limit adult websites, and then add the facebook/reddit as blocked URLS. I did the same thing on my phone and once you're completely incapable of accessing them it helps a ton!

Where is the most fun location to learn to paraglide in the winter (USA)? by IllegalStateExcept in freeflight

[–]Creator4 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Also throwing in the vote for Santa Barbara. I actually learned from the Point of the Mountain in Utah in the spring and it was amazing, but winters are brutal with the wind chill. I’ve flown with the SB crew and they’re all great people, and winters in SoCal are perfect so either way it’d be a fun place to learn! I would definitely recommend getting up to Utah at some point just because the Point of the Mountain can’t be beat in terms of how much flight time you can get, but I’d go in March onwards so it’s not too cold

Why the veil of forgetfulness? by haleakoala in latterdaysaints

[–]Creator4 51 points52 points  (0 children)

One of the things I was thinking of as I read your post was that while this life is a test, it's not a test of knowledge. It's a test of becoming. If you knew the correct answer, you'd answer in that way, but that doesn't reflect who you are. I think a large part of why we had to have the veil of forgetfulness was so that we would be tested on what we ourselves want and who we want to become, as opposed to studying for an exam where we're expected to give the correct answers.

Maybe I'm thinking this way because I'm almost done with college, but the most learning I did while in college was self-taught and because I wanted to learn. When I was told what to study for and was given an exam, I studied for only those things, got the A on the test, and then promptly forgot about the material afterward. It didn't sink into my soul like the other things did that I actually wanted to learn. So maybe that's a part of it, I don't know if this helped but I personally think Heavenly Father is much more concerned with who we are as individuals rather than what we do based on what others told us.
